Organi project thumbnail image

Organi | E-commerce Store

Organi is an e-commerce web app where you can find products tailored to you need

  • TypeScript

  • TailwindCSS

  • Reactjs

  • Nextjs

  • Zod

  • DummyJSON API

  • Clerk

  • PayStack

  • Vercel

Organi E-commerce Application

Organi is a dynamic e-commerce platform designed for effortless shopping experiences. The app’s user-centric design and smooth functionality make online shopping quick, secure, and enjoyable. Built with React, TypeScript, Next.js, Clerk for authentication, and Paystack for payment processing, Organi showcases modern e-commerce functionality powered by robust tools and efficient architecture.

Tech Stack and Infrastructure

  • Frontend: Using React and Next.js, the frontend delivers fast, interactive pages that enhance the user experience. Next.js optimizes page load times through server-side rendering, essential for a high-performance shopping platform. TypeScript ensures type-safe coding practices, reducing potential bugs and creating a more maintainable codebase.

  • Data: The app retrieves product data from the dummyjson API, a public API that provides a variety of product information, keeping the app lightweight and flexible for expansion.

  • Authentication: Clerk handles user authentication, providing a secure, easy-to-integrate system for managing user accounts, wishlists, and purchase histories.

  • Payments: Paystack powers the secure and reliable payment gateway, allowing users to complete transactions safely within the app.

  • Hosting: The frontend is deployed on Vercel, leveraging its scalability and global distribution for low-latency, high-performance delivery.

Key Project Highlights

  • Seamless Checkout and Cart Experience: Organi’s checkout and cart pages are designed to simplify the buying process. From adding products to the cart to finalizing payments, every step is intuitive and user-friendly, thanks to the seamless integration of Paystack for payments and Clerk for user authentication.

  • Real-Time Data: With products pulled from the dummyjson API, Organi has a dynamic catalog that is always up-to-date. This API integration supports a variety of products, making the app versatile and suitable for diverse shopping categories.

  • Efficient User Authentication: Clerk manages user accounts, enabling users to register, log in, and save items to their cart. This feature promotes personalized shopping and saves users time on repeat purchases.

  • Optimized for Performance: Hosted on Vercel, Organi benefits from fast global page loads and an optimized server infrastructure, ensuring that users have a smooth and efficient experience.

Organi demonstrates how a modern tech stack and strategic integration of third-party tools create a fully functional, engaging e-commerce platform that offers users a seamless shopping journey from cart to checkout.